genuinely feel like i have a bump at 8 weeks??

8 replies

Butterflyy20 · 22/03/2021 20:12

it's my second pregnancy and i started to show with a tiny bump about 12 weeks with my first, however i'm 8 weeks with my second and i genuinely feel like i have a "noticeable" bump already, i don't feel overly bloated (although i know it probably mostly is) but it's there all say morning to night, trying to keep it a secret 😂 is it possible to show that early with ur 2nd?

Chelyanne · 22/03/2021 20:16

Even with my twins I didn't have a real bump until after the 1st trimester.
It's common to have everything relax much earlier after your 1st and give you a false bump, it'll probably deflate a bit and then grow again.
